Bea orders takeout. She orders a drink that costs $2.75, an appetizer that costs $8.50, and a sandwich that costs $14.15. What w

ill her total be if there is a 7% sales tax rate and she gives a 20% tip?
$27.18
$30.48
$32.26
$32.61

Her total cost with 7% sales tax and 20% tip is $32.26

What is the total  amount Bea spent before tax and tip?

The total amount Bea spent before sales tax and the tip of 20% given to the attendant is the sum of the cost of drink, appetizer and the sandwich

Total cost before tax and tip=$2.75+$8.50+$14.15

Total cost before tax and tip=$25.40

The sales tax is 7% of $25.40

sales tax=7%*$25.40

sales=$1.78

Tip is 20% of $25.40

tip=20%*$25.40

tip=$5.08

Total cost=Total cost before tax and tip+sales tax+tip

Total cost=$25.40+$1.78+$5.08

Total cost=$32.26

In a parallelogram whose area is 15, the base is represented by x+7 and the altitude x-7. Find the base of parallelogram.
Sati [7]
Area = (base)*(height)
15 = (x+7)(x-7)
(x+7)(x-7) = 15
x^2 - 49 = 15
x^2 - 49+49 = 15+49
x^2 = 64
sqrt(x^2) = sqrt(64)
x = 8 ... note that x can't be negative

If x = 8, then the base is...
x+7 = 8+7 = 15

Therefore the base is 15 units. 
(the height is x-7 = 8-7 = 1 unit)

Let the dimension of the rectangular pen be x and y

Area, A(x,y)=xy

Let the side opposite her barn = x

Since she wants to fence only three side

Perimeter = x+2y

Length of Fencing Available = 200m

Therefore: x+2y=200 \implies x=200-2y

We want to maximize the area of the pen, A(x,y).

Substituting x=200-2y into A(x,y)=xy

A(y)=y(200-2y)\\A(y)=200y-2y^2

To maximize A(y), we find its derivative and solve for the critical points.

A'(y)=200-4y\\$Setting $A'(y)=0\\200-4y=0\\200=4y\\y=50

To ensure that this is a maximum, we use the second derivative test.

A''(y)=-4

This is negative and thus, y=50 is a maximum point.

Recall:

x=200-2y

x=200-2(50)

x=200-100

x=100m

Therefore, the dimensions of the pen that has the largest area are 100m by 50m.
